Apply for Project Extension in Real Estate Regulatory Authority, Karnataka
Developers can apply for project extensions through this portal if they are unable to complete the project within the stipulated timeline. The application process requires justification for the delay, financial disclosures, and revised completion schedules. RERA Karnataka evaluates and grants extensions based on merit and compliance with regulations.
Apply for Complaint Registration in Real Estate Regulatory Authority, Karnataka
Homebuyers, investors, and other stakeholders can register complaints against developers, agents, or other entities involved in real estate transactions. This platform allows users to submit grievances related to project delays, misrepresentation, unfair practices, and non-compliance with RERA guidelines. The complaints are processed as per regulatory procedures to ensure justice and consumer protection.
Apply for Agent Registration in Real Estate Regulatory Authority, Karnataka
Real estate agents in Karnataka must register with RERA to conduct business legally. This portal enables agents to submit their applications, upload necessary documents, and track the status of their registration. The registration ensures fair practices, enhances consumer trust, and promotes a transparent property transaction ecosystem.
Apply for Project Registration in Real Estate Regulatory Authority, Karnataka
The Real Estate Regulatory Authority (RERA) Karnataka provides an online facility for real estate developers to register their projects under the RERA Act. This platform ensures transparency and accountability in the real estate sector, protecting consumer interests. Developers must provide project details, approvals, financial disclosures, and timelines. This registration is mandatory for all ongoing and new projects exceeding a specific size or investment threshold.
Apply for New Electricity LT/HT Connection, Bihar
The North Bihar Power Distribution Company Ltd. (NBPDCL) provides an online application facility for new Low Tension (LT) and High Tension (HT) electricity connections. LT connections are meant for low voltage usage, typically for residential and small commercial consumers, while HT connections cater to high-voltage requirements for industries and large commercial establishments. Consumers can apply for new connections, track their application status, and submit required documents through the portal.

Register for PM Internship Scheme by Ministry of Corporate Affairs
This scheme offers students the opportunity to intern with India’s top 500 companies, fostering hands-on learning and professional development. Managed by the Ministry of Corporate Affairs, it helps bridge academic knowledge and industry practices, equipping young minds with valuable skills for future careers. Students can apply online and explore real-world corporate environments under expert mentorship.
